Career path
| Career Role (Smart Grid Security) | Description |
|---|---|
| Cybersecurity Analyst (Smart Grid) | Protecting critical infrastructure; advanced threat detection and incident response within smart grid networks. High demand for expertise in network security, intrusion detection, and incident management. |
| Smart Grid Security Engineer | Designing, implementing, and maintaining security solutions for smart grid systems. Requires deep understanding of SCADA systems, communication protocols, and cybersecurity best practices. |
| Data Security Specialist (Smart Grid) | Protecting sensitive data within smart grid operations. Focus on data encryption, access control, and compliance with relevant regulations. Requires strong knowledge of data governance and privacy. |
| Penetration Tester (Smart Grid Infrastructure) | Identifying vulnerabilities in smart grid systems through ethical hacking and penetration testing. In-depth understanding of network protocols and security tools is essential. High demand for ethical hacking and vulnerability assessment skills. |
